Drug Delivery Technology Market Outlook

The global drug delivery technology market is expected to be valued at US$ 43.9 billion in 2023. Increasing adoption of advanced technology for effectively delivering the drug to the target site is expected to drive overall market growth. The overall demand for drug delivery technology is projected to grow at a CAGR of 12.6% between 2023 and 2033, totaling around 143.5 billion by 2033.

A drug delivery system is a process of administering a therapeutic substance through the common route of administration to achieve a therapeutic effect in humans or animals. Drugs release the active ingredients in the target area that it controls through their formulation in the period.

The most important driving factor for the drug delivery technology market is the increasing demand for effective delivery mechanisms of novel biopharmaceuticals.

Recently, AstraZeneca signed a licensing agreement with Starpharma to use its DEP drug delivery technology, aiming to enhance pharmaceuticals' dosing and efficacy characteristics. AstraZeneca agreed to fund all development and commercialization costs, including ongoing and future collaborative work with Starpharma.

What are the Challenges Faced by the Drug Delivery Technology Industry?

Uncontrolled Intake of Medicine May Lead to Certain Side Effects Likely to Impede Market Growth.

Despite the advantages and advancements of these drug delivery devices, certain challenges are expected to hinder market growth. The major challenge faced with this drug delivery device is its inefficiency in delivering poorly soluble drugs.

Furthermore, other bioavailability hurdles of poorly soluble drugs are also expected to impact market growth. In addition, these drug delivery devices may release uncontrolled drugs on the infection site, which can later lead to other side effects such as infections and allergies.

Category-Wise Insights

By Route of Administration, which Drug Delivery Technology Category is estimated to remain Prominent?

Based on the route of administration, the oral route of administration subtype captures the highest share in 2023. It is expected to be the fastest-growing segment of the Drug Delivery Technology market during the forecast period.

The oral drug delivery system comprises extensive dosage forms, including tablets, capsules, syrups, solutions, and suspensions. This segment also contains drug delivery products such as films and tablets. The oral route is the preferred route of administration regarding safety, ease of use, cost, and drug stability.

Inhalation drug delivery systems are ideal for pulmonary conditions such as asthma and Chronic Obstructive Pulmonary Disease (COPD). Aspects such as the growing prevalence of respiratory diseases and the technological development of devices used for inhalation delivery, such as nebulizers and inhalers, are anticipated to propel the growth of this segment.

The injectable route of administration is likely to expand at the fastest growth rate throughout the forecast period. Progressions in injectable drug delivery systems, such as the advent of prefilled syringes and pen injectors, have augmented the demand in the past two to three years. Additionally, developing materials for syringes, such as polymers, which are inert to most chemicals, stimulates market growth.

The Startup Ecosystem

How are key players Opening Frontiers for Future Growth?

Many prominent market players in the global market are working hand-in-hand to provide the best-in-class Drug Delivery Technology for enhancing the global analytics arena.

However, many global startups in the global market are stepping forward to match the requirements of the Drug Delivery Technology domain.

  • Founded in 2001, CROSSJECT developed a needle-free injection platform called Zeneo, designed to improve patient safety, provide comfort, and enable a better observance of treatments. The product is a pre-fillable, needle-free injection system that is claimed to deliver drugs intradermally, subcutaneously, and intramuscularly. As of Jan 2017, the company is developing a portfolio of products combining well-known drugs with an innovative injection mode, particularly adapted to emergencies and most chronic treatments, with a device adaptable to many specific situations. The company has recorded annual revenues of US$ 40 million and is based out of Dijon (France).
  • Founded in 2013, AFYX Therapeutics develops drug patches for treating mucosal diseases. It has developed Rivelin, a self-adhesive drug patch designed to deliver uniform doses of therapy to the mucosal lining. The company's lead product candidate Rivelin-CLO is used against oral lichen planus. The startup is located in Copenhagen (Denmark) and has gathered overall funding of US$ 33 Billion.
  • Founded in 2013, S.C. Pharmaceuticals is a provider of a subcutaneous drug delivery device for treating bacterial infections and heart failure. The company has developed a device called sc2Wear Pump that facilitates subcutaneous drug administration over durations, rates, and volumes that can be tailored to specific drugs. The pipeline includes Furosemide for heart failure, Ceftriaxone, and Ertapenem to treat bacterial infections. The company is based out of Lexington, Massachusetts, United States, and received nearly US$ 20 Million in overall funding.

Competitive Landscape

What are the Leading Players in the Drug Delivery Technology Market Up to?

  • In December 2021, Johnson & Johnson announced the acquisition of TARIS Biomedical LLC (TARIS), a privately-owned biotechnology company specializing in developing a novel drug delivery technology for treating bladder diseases, including cancer. The company's lead clinical-stage product, TAR-200, uses the proprietary TARIS System, which features a silicone-based drug delivery device that allows for the continuous release of medication into the bladder.
  • In May 2021, 3M announced that it had completed the sale of substantially all of its drug delivery business to an affiliate of Altaris Capital Partners, LLC., for approximately US$ 650 Billion in total consideration, including cash, interest-bearing security, and a 17 percent non-controlling interest in the new company, Kindeva Drug Delivery, that is estimated to operate the business.
  • In August 2022, Merck tightened its ties to Starpharma as it continues to build out its antibody-drug conjugate (ADC) capabilities, signing a second agreement that is estimated to enable it to evaluate candidates based on a dendrimer drug delivery platform.
